Etsy Promotes Domestic Shopping Amid Price Increases from Tariffs

Etsy Promotes Domestic Shopping Amid Price Increases from Tariffs

News EditorBy News EditorApril 17, 2025 U.S. News 6 Mins Read

Etsy Inc. is ramping up efforts to facilitate local shopping in response to increasing global tariffs implemented by the Trump administration. The company’s CEO, Josh Silverman, announced new strategies aimed at helping consumers connect with local merchants, effectively reducing reliance on imported goods that could see price hikes due to tariffs. This move comes as Etsy faces heightened competition from major e-commerce platforms while grappling with the challenges posed by the rising costs of international trade.

Etsy’s New Approach to Local Commerce

In a recent announcement, Etsy’s CEO Josh Silverman outlined the company’s innovative strategy to highlight local sellers, allowing shoppers to more easily purchase products within their own countries. This initiative is part of a broader effort to support domestic commerce and minimize the financial burden of tariffs on American consumers. Silverman emphasized the importance of providing shoppers with the ability to discover local businesses through dedicated shopping pages and app features aimed at connecting them with nearby artisans.

Etsy’s primary focus is to not only facilitate local commerce but also to reassure shoppers concerned about rising prices tied to tariffs imposed by the U.S. government. The approach signifies a pivotal shift for Etsy, a platform primarily known for its international marketplace, where buyers can purchase unique, handcrafted items. The company believes that promoting local commerce will drive consumer engagement, thereby benefiting local sellers while also addressing the concerns surrounding increased prices caused by tariffs.

Impacts of Tariffs on Online Shopping

Tariffs enacted by the Trump administration have significantly impacted online shopping patterns. With fluctuating costs for imported goods, Etsy aims to insulate its users from these economic uncertainties. For instance, the tariff rates imposed on China have skyrocketed to an astonishing 145%, while other countries face tariffs of about 10%. The response from major marketplaces, including Amazon and newcomers like Temu and Shein, suggests a broader trend where online sellers might be forced to pass the extra costs onto consumers, leading to higher prices across the board.

By shifting focus towards local sellers, Etsy’s strategy appears to be a direct countermeasure to the financial challenges posed by tariffs. The company acknowledges the growing consumer trend favoring domestic purchases as a way to both support local businesses and avoid the escalating costs of imported goods. Recognizing this market demand, Etsy is betting on local sellers to attract customers who may prefer to avoid potential inflation on international products.

Future Strategies in Light of Economic Changes

Looking forward, Etsy is not just reacting to current challenges, but also proactively strategizing to remain resilient amid economic changes. Silverman has indicated that the platform will provide support to its sellers, helping them navigate the complexities of operating in an environment marked by increased costs due to tariffs and an impending shift away from the de minimis provision, which previously offered loophole advantages for low-value shipments.

The company plans to educate its sellers on ways to adapt to these changes without disrupting their businesses significantly. This foresight suggests that Etsy is keenly aware of the potential ripple effects tariffs could have on small businesses, particularly those that depend on affordable imports to craft their products. By equipping sellers with tools and resources, Etsy hopes to mitigate the impact of rising prices and maintain its competitive edge.

Financial Performance Amidst Rising Costs

Despite its proactive measures, Etsy’s financial landscape appears uncertain. The company’s stock has seen a decline of 17% this year, coinciding with broader market trends impacting tech and e-commerce firms. The downward pressure on shares reflects concerns from investors about the potential for a decrease in demand as prices rise due to tariffs. However, Silverman maintains that Etsy’s unique business model, which relies less on international sources compared to some competitors, positions it favorably during turbulent economic times.

Given the unpredictability of consumer behavior, Etsy faces the dual challenge of sustaining its growth while adapting to a quickly changing economic environment characterized by tariff-related price increases. As many online businesses reassess their pricing strategies, Etsy’s ability to maintain customer loyalty and encourage local commerce will be pivotal in navigating the complexities of its financial future.
